Da Lat, Vietnam: Adventure City

Da Lat is a MUST DO in Vietnam.  There are so many awesome things about this city…

  • The weather: It is in the mountains, so it is cool at night and extremely nice during the day.
  • Easy Rider Tours: One day or multi-day motorcycle tours around the Central Highlands with great guides/drivers.  One of the highlights of my entire trip so far. During our tour we visited Pongour Falls, Elephant Falls, an orchid farm, an oyster mushroom farm, a coffee farm, and a place where they brew rice wine.
  • The waterfalls: There are at least four lovely waterfalls near Da Lat: Pongour Falls (the biggest and most beautiful), Elephant Falls (also beautiful, can climb down behind it and get very wet), Datanla (a series of falls and a river where you can go canyoning; also a mini-adventure park), and Prenn Falls (didn’t see it because I heard it’s not great).
  • Canyoning: A mix of rappelling (abseiling) down waterfalls, jumping off cliffs into a river, sliding down rapids, and trekking.  A real adrenaline rush!
  • The town: So picturesque!  Has a large lake in the center, adorable tall, skinny buildings, and beautiful mountain valley surrounding.
  • Cool, unique buildings: Da Lat is home to Crazy House and 100 Roofs Cafe. Both are difficult to describe, but they are funky, eclectic, fun buildings to explore.  Crazy House is a tourist attraction tree-house/hotel.  100 Roofs Cafe is a bar with a dozen or so secret passageways to explore, some in pitch darkness.
  • Friendly Fun Hostel: A wonderful hostel owned by the sweetest, most caring woman in the world who we nicknamed “The Angel.”  She prepares an amazing family dinner every night for only $3.  THE place to stay in Da Lat.
  • Da Lat wine: Da Lat is famous in Vietnam for its wine.  I’ve now drank at least four bottles of it and I can say from experience that it’s pretty damn good!
  • Truc Lam Pagoda: A Zen Buddhist monastery in a pine forest that you can take a cable car up to.  It is surrounded by beautiful gardens. Definitely worth a visit!

We stayed for four nights and I easily could have stayed for a month!  I kind of fell in love with this city.
